About the Role

Ocean to Earth Recruitment is excited to present this outstanding opportunity for an experienced Head of Ecology to lead a dynamic and growing ecological consultancy team.

In this role, you will provide expert guidance across a broad range of species and market sectors, delivering innovative, large-scale habitat creation, mitigation, and Biodiversity Net Gain (BNG) projects. With a secured workload and an in-house ecological contracting division, you will play a key role in enhancing environmental performance, restoring ecosystems, and driving sustainability initiatives.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ead, mentor, and develop a team of skilled ecologists.

  • Manage and deliver large-scale ecological projects, including protected species assessments and biodiversity initiatives.

  • Drive business growth through strategic leadership, networking, and client engagement.

  • Oversee technical reporting, including Ecological Impact Assessments (EcIAs) and species reports.

  • Ensure financial and commercial performance of the consultancy team.

What We’re Looking For:

  • Extensive ecological consultancy experience at a senior level.

  • Strong leadership skills with a passion for mentoring and team development.

  • Proven track record in project management and business development.

  • Comprehensive knowledge of UK ecology legislation and licensing.

  • Full CIEEM membership (or working towards chartered status) and a full UK driving licence.

What’s on Offer:

  • Competitive salary (negotiable based on experience).

  • 25 days annual leave + bank holidays.

  • Paid overtime or Time Off in Lieu (TOIL).

  • Enhanced company pension, private healthcare, and life assurance.

  • Personal training budget and career development support.

  • Employee perks, including staff appreciation events and a wellbeing programme.
